Output 31ed0e9faabe9685e18f864d59178302f2c600d0d48200971f092fac8b4a5bf9:17

value
2939873
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76a5dcbbac51511949f8c269f88cccf88ca14567 OP_EQUAL
address
3CWNMVP23QF9NDrDKXXQaZmkXuWwSEJB4L
transaction
31ed0e9faabe9685e18f864d59178302f2c600d0d48200971f092fac8b4a5bf9
spent
true